Essential Tips for Safe Software Downloads: Protect Your Windows System

In an era where cyber threats are rampant, ensuring safe software downloads is more critical than ever. This guide provides essential tips to help protect your Windows system from potential risks.

1. Stick to Trusted Sources

Always download software from the official website or reputable platforms. Avoid third-party sites that may host outdated or malicious versions of software.

2. Read User Reviews

User reviews can provide valuable insights into the reliability and safety of software. Take the time to read through comments before proceeding with a download.

3. Use Antivirus Software

Installing and maintaining up-to-date antivirus software is crucial. Most antivirus programs can scan downloaded files before you open them, ensuring they are safe.

4. Enable Firewall Protection

Windows Firewall acts as a barrier against unauthorized access. Ensure that it is enabled and properly configured to provide an extra layer of security.

5. Be Wary of Freeware

While many freeware programs are safe, others may bundle unwanted software or adware. Always opt for paid versions if possible, as they tend to be safer.

6. Verify Digital Signatures

Many software applications have digital signatures that confirm their authenticity. Check for these signatures to ensure you’re downloading legitimate software.

7. Keep Your System Updated

Regularly updating your Windows system can close security vulnerabilities that malicious software may exploit. Always prioritize updates.

Conclusion

By following these essential tips for safe software downloads, you can significantly reduce the risk of malware and keep your Windows system secure. Stay informed and cautious while downloading software!
